It is by far the quickest way to reach Brussels from Paris, in just 1 hour 20 minutes, with Paris-Brussels flights now only serving Brussels Airlines long-haul flights from the Belgian capital. In the Thalys Comfort 1 area, a meal is served instead of a meal, and a wide selection of newspapers and magazines is available to passengers. Travelling at the Flex fare means you can easily change your departure times, subject to availability, as you can take up to two trains either before or after the one originally booked. Since spring 2019, Thalys has been linking Marne-la-Vall\u00e9e and Roissy-Charles de Gaulle stations with Belgium and the Netherlands. Passed into the hands of the Rocco Forte group in January 2000, the Amigo was originally built in 1958 by Armand Blaton, a wealthy Brussels businessman, to entertain his friends during the Universal Exhibition. Adjacent to the Grand-Place, the building bears a striking resemblance to the old houses in the area. In fact, the floor of its lobby is made from the stones that paved the famous boulevard Anspach during the Renaissance. Today, the hotel is the one and only Belgian member of the Leading Hotels of the World. The service is absolutely impeccable, and the 173 rooms are extremely refined. This does not exclude a few touches of humour, with nods to Tintin and Herg\u00e9 in the bathrooms and lounges, for example. Admittedly, the 267 rooms are ultra-luxurious and spacious - they are even among the largest in Brussels at 43 m<sup>2<\/sup> But it lacks a pinch of charm. The fabulous terrace has recently been given a facelift and is now open in fine weather, particularly for after-work events. In all, there are 267 elegant rooms with concierge service, as well as several seminar rooms. It's not every day you hear Gregorian chants in a lift! The beautiful ambulatory of the former convent dating from the XV<sup>e<\/sup> The original building from the 19th century is still clearly visible, and with good reason: the restaurant was set up in its centre. So you can enjoy breakfast while admiring the ancestral vaults. Together, they have created an entirely organic and healthy table, but in the spirit of haute gastronomy, with plates resembling paintings.<br \/>\nThe flavours are astonishing: Jerusalem artichoke cocktails, celery hummus on buckwheat pancakes, cabbage with juniper berry oil, hazelnut pudding...<br \/>\n2, rue de Vergnies - Phone : +32 474 65 37 06 - Email : <a href=\"mailto:info@humushortense.be\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ener nofollow\">info@humushortense.be<\/a>\u00a0- Internet : <a href=\"http:\/\/Humushortense.be\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ener nofollow\">Humushortense.be<\/a><\/p>\n<h3>THE LOCAL<\/h3>\n<p>Traceability of products, all local and in season, zero waste approach, use of peelings to make drinks such as kombucha or soups, particularly one with... parsley root. Strange, yet delicious. With just a few tables, the attention to detail on the plate has been taken to the extreme. The menu features a choice of four or six surprises. And, as Italy is obliged to do, each dish is a re-edition of a classic. For this beautiful two-storey bar-restaurant, he has chosen a plant and floral theme, echoing the highly poetic creations he serves exclusively in bowls. The first pleasure is visual, but it's also tactile, as you grab these pretty wooden or ceramic containers with both hands before your palate discovers a whole vocabulary of flavours combining crunchy and juicy, raw and fermented, milky and tangy... It evokes both Korea and the sweetness of childhood.<br \/>\n19, rue de Flandre - Tel: +32 2 318 19 19 - Internet: sanbxl.be<\/p>\n<h3>GIRLS<\/h3>\n<p>A group of ingenious, gourmet friends have bought themselves a house in the Dansaert district: on the ground floor, a pretty grocery shop, and upstairs, cookery classes and big tables. On the first floor, you'll find tables d'h\u00f4tes with mismatched plates, a well-thought-out d\u00e9cor and a set menu... but you can help yourself as often as you like. It's friendly, economical, warm and, above all, delicious.
